I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MS SQL Server Discussion :

Erreur lancement pour DTS


Sujet :

MS SQL Server

  1. #1
    Membre éprouvé
    Avatar de HULK
    Inscrit en
    Juillet 2003
    Messages
    1 273
    Détails du profil
    Informations personnelles :
    Âge : 44

    Informations forums :
    Inscription : Juillet 2003
    Messages : 1 273
    Points : 1 280
    Points
    1 280
    Par défaut Erreur lancement pour DTS
    Bonjour, je lance un DTS via une procedure stockée dans une appli VB.NET

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    exec master..xp_cmdshell 'DTSRun /SKAA  /E  /NImportghost'
    mais j'ai le message d'erreur suivant :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    EXECUTE permission denied on object 'xp_cmdshell', database 'master', owner 'dbo'
    ??? Merci
    j'suis vert !

  2. #2
    En attente de confirmation mail
    Inscrit en
    Novembre 2004
    Messages
    37
    Détails du profil
    Informations forums :
    Inscription : Novembre 2004
    Messages : 37
    Points : 31
    Points
    31
    Par défaut
    Salut,

    tu as oublié après le /E de mentionner le nom d'une connexion valide .

  3. #3
    Membre éprouvé
    Avatar de HULK
    Inscrit en
    Juillet 2003
    Messages
    1 273
    Détails du profil
    Informations personnelles :
    Âge : 44

    Informations forums :
    Inscription : Juillet 2003
    Messages : 1 273
    Points : 1 280
    Points
    1 280
    Par défaut
    Je comprends pas, quelle connexion ?? sous l'aide sql server, y'a rien apres le /E

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
     
    Syntax
    dtsrun 
    [/?] |
    [
        [
            /[~]S server_name[\instance_name]
            { {/[~]U user_name [/[~]P password]} | /E }
        ]
        {    
            {/[~]N package_name }
            | {/[~]G package_guid_string}
            | {/[~]V package_version_guid_string}
        }
        [/[~]M package_password]
        [/[~]F filename]
        [/[~]R repository_database_name]
        [/A global_variable_name:typeid=value] 
        [/L log_file_name]
        [/W NT_event_log_completion_status]
        [/Z] [/!X] [/!D] [/!Y] [/!C]
    ]
    j'suis vert !

  4. #4
    En attente de confirmation mail
    Inscrit en
    Novembre 2004
    Messages
    37
    Détails du profil
    Informations forums :
    Inscription : Novembre 2004
    Messages : 37
    Points : 31
    Points
    31
    Par défaut
    En fait pour lancer ton lot tu dois te connecter sur ton serveur. Pour ceci tu as deux moyens :

    le premier en indiquant /U nomUtilisateur /P motDePasse
    le deuxième en indiquant /E connexionValideSurLeServeur

    Si tu regarde ton aide, /U et /P sont entre crochet donc optionnel. Cependant si tu ne les utilises pas, alors tu dois utiliser le /E en remplacement.

  5. #5
    Membre éprouvé
    Avatar de HULK
    Inscrit en
    Juillet 2003
    Messages
    1 273
    Détails du profil
    Informations personnelles :
    Âge : 44

    Informations forums :
    Inscription : Juillet 2003
    Messages : 1 273
    Points : 1 280
    Points
    1 280
    Par défaut
    comment connaitre le nom de la connexion ?! moi je me souviens pas avoir mis une connexion, ce n'est pas moi qui est crée les bases !
    j'suis vert !

  6. #6
    Membre éprouvé
    Avatar de HULK
    Inscrit en
    Juillet 2003
    Messages
    1 273
    Détails du profil
    Informations personnelles :
    Âge : 44

    Informations forums :
    Inscription : Juillet 2003
    Messages : 1 273
    Points : 1 280
    Points
    1 280
    Par défaut
    avant les bases étaient sur un autre serveur, et mon code

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    exec master..xp_cmdshell 'DTSRun /SKAA  /E  /NImportghost'
    fonctionnait !
    j'avais pas besoin de mettre une connexion ou un mot de passe !
    j'suis vert !

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Parametre pour DTS
    Par MetaGolgot d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 18/12/2007, 22h20
  2. erreur code pour désactiver molette souris.
    Par rangernoir dans le forum Access
    Réponses: 2
    Dernier message: 27/09/2005, 10h14
  3. [Débutant(e)] Message d'erreur JDBC pour oracle
    Par krakatoe dans le forum JDBC
    Réponses: 1
    Dernier message: 14/09/2005, 16h44
  4. [Plugin][Lomboz]Erreur lancement tomcat via eclipse
    Par dodine dans le forum Eclipse Java
    Réponses: 1
    Dernier message: 01/07/2004, 11h06
  5. [ODBC] erreur SQL pour les unions qui renvoient vide
    Par fabriceMerc dans le forum MS SQL Server
    Réponses: 3
    Dernier message: 25/11/2003, 11h06

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o